Was Madeira a British colony?

Was Madeira a British colony? Although belonging to Portugal which discovered the archipelago 500 miles off Africa in 1420, Madeira has been inextricably linked to Britain since the 17th Century. Is it better to coast in neutral or in gear?

Is it better to coast in neutral or in gear? In the vast majority of modern cars with electronic fuel injection, Engineering Explained reveals that it is more fuel efficient to coast in gear than in neutral. Which group established the Nicodemus Town Company in 1877?

Which group established the Nicodemus Town Company in 1877? Kansans Who established the town of Nicodemus Kansas? The six founders, W. H. Smith, Benjamin Carr, Jerry Allsap, the Reverend Simon Roundtree, Jeff Lenze, and William Edmonds, all from Lexington, Kentucky, named the town Nicodemus after a legendary African slave prince who had purchased his freedom.
